Misty Windows
Double glazing is an excellent way to cut down on energy bills and preserving heat in a home however, it can also be susceptible to misting. If condensation forms on the outside and inside of your windows, it is a sign that the seals aren't working and need to be replaced. If not taken care of, this could lead to your home becoming damp and unhealthy.
Condensation is caused by warm air coming into contact with cold impermeable surfaces, such as windows. This is due to humidity being attracted to cooler air and will form on the surface of windows or in between the glass panes of a double Glased doors-glazed window. This will cause the formation of fog and misting on the inside of your windows which makes it difficult to see through them.

Moisture buildup in the glass panes is one the most frequent causes for double-glazed windows to fail. The accumulation of moisture in windows can cause a range of issues, including rusting and water leakage. A leaky window may also lead to mould spreading throughout your home. If left untreated, mold could eventually destroy the structure of your home. It is crucial to have your windows repaired immediately to save yourself from costly repairs in the near future.
A double-glazed windows consists of two glass panes that are separated by the spacer bar. The gap is filled with non-conductive gas, such as argon to create a barrier to keep cold air out of your home and warm air leaving. This helps you maintain a constant home temperature and prevent heat loss. The window is then sealed around the edges to form a tight seal and improve insulation.

Safety
Double glazing is a fantastic option for your home as it helps to keep your home warm and secure. It also improves your home's appearance and wards off burglars. It is crucial to remember that your windows should be replaced if they are misting up or if the seals have failed, as this could cause water to get into the home. Additionally, damaged windows could be harmful to your health as they may lead to dampness and mould. In the absence of treatment for dampness, it can cause serious health issues, such as respiratory infections and auto-immune issues.
The misty windows can also block the view of the outside world and can limit natural light into your home. Replacing your window glass will let you see clearly and brighten your home. This task should be done by a professional since it requires special tools and techniques.
A window replacement is regarded as"controlled fitting" under Building Regulations and you will need to follow the regulations to ensure that the new windows are in line with the insulation standards. You should hire a qualified glazier to ensure that the work is done correctly and the regulations are observed.
